Plot Summary

A contemporary romantic comedy exploring the complexities of long-term relationships. The story centers on a couple navigating the titular 'seven-year itch,' questioning their commitment and their future together as they face personal and professional challenges. It delves into themes of communication, trust, and the evolving nature of love.

Critical Reception

The film received a mixed reception, generally praised for its relatable premise and performances, but criticized by some for its predictable plot points and lack of originality within the romantic comedy genre. It resonated with audiences looking for a lighthearted exploration of relationship struggles.
